This patch allows the IOMMU API path in the AMD driver to be called from an atomic context. This is useful for anyone building a driver which needs to call the IOMMU API while holding a spinlock.
drivers/iommu/amd_iommu.c | 14 ++++++++------ drivers/iommu/amd_iommu_types.h | 2 +- 2 files changed, 9 insertions(+), 7 deletions(-)
diff --git a/drivers/iommu/amd_iommu.c b/drivers/iommu/amd_iommu.c index 0c910a8..642afc9 100644 --- a/drivers/iommu/amd_iommu.c +++ b/drivers/iommu/amd_iommu.c @@ -2904,7 +2904,7 @@ static void protection_domain_free(struct protection_domain *domain) static int protection_domain_init(struct protection_domain *domain) { spin_lock_init(&domain->lock); - mutex_init(&domain->api_lock); + spin_lock_init(&domain->api_lock); domain->id = domain_id_alloc(); if (!domain->id) return -ENOMEM; @@ -3088,6 +3088,7 @@ static int amd_iommu_map(struct iommu_domain *dom, unsigned long iova, phys_addr_t paddr, size_t page_size, int iommu_prot) { struct protection_domain *domain = to_pdomain(dom); + unsigned long flags; int prot = 0; int ret; @@ -3099,9 +3100,9 @@ static int amd_iommu_map(struct iommu_domain *dom, unsigned long iova, if (iommu_prot & IOMMU_WRITE) prot |= IOMMU_PROT_IW; - mutex_lock(&domain->api_lock); - ret = iommu_map_page(domain, iova, paddr, page_size, prot, GFP_KERNEL); - mutex_unlock(&domain->api_lock); + spin_lock_irqsave(&domain->api_lock, flags); + ret = iommu_map_page(domain, iova, paddr, page_size, prot, GFP_ATOMIC); + spin_unlock_irqrestore(&domain->api_lock, flags); return ret; } @@ -3110,14 +3111,15 @@ static size_t amd_iommu_unmap(struct iommu_domain *dom, unsigned long iova, size_t page_size) { struct protection_domain *domain = to_pdomain(dom); + unsigned long flags; size_t unmap_size; if (domain->mode == PAGE_MODE_NONE) return -EINVAL; - mutex_lock(&domain->api_lock); + spin_lock_irqsave(&domain->api_lock, flags); unmap_size = iommu_unmap_page(domain, iova, page_size); - mutex_unlock(&domain->api_lock); + spin_unlock_irqrestore(&domain->api_lock, flags); domain_flush_tlb_pde(domain); domain_flush_complete(domain); diff --git a/drivers/iommu/amd_iommu_types.h b/drivers/iommu/amd_iommu_types.h index 0d91785..a9077a5 100644 --- a/drivers/iommu/amd_iommu_types.h +++ b/drivers/iommu/amd_iommu_types.h @@ -444,7 +444,7 @@ struct protection_domain { struct iommu_domain domain; /* generic domain handle used by iommu core code */ spinlock_t lock; /* mostly used to lock the page table*/ - struct mutex api_lock; /* protect page tables in the iommu-api path */ + spinlock_t api_lock; /* protect page tables in the iommu-api path */ u16 id; /* the domain id written to the device table */ int mode; /* paging mode (0-6 levels) */ u64 *pt_root; /* page table root pointer */ -- 2.7.4
